Torta de Palmito

Torta de Palmito is a delightful Brazilian snack that combines tender hearts of palm with a light, fluffy base, creating a perfect balance of flavors and textures. This savory cake is not only delicious but also a healthy option for any time of the day.

Ingredients

  • Canned hearts of palm - 200 grams, drained and chopped
  • Cornmeal - 100 grams
  • Almond flour - 50 grams
  • Eggs - 2 large
  • Milk - 100 ml (or plant-based milk)
  • Olive oil - 30 ml
  • Baking powder - 1 teaspoon
  • Salt - 1/2 teaspoon
  • Black pepper - 1/4 teaspoon
  • Chopped parsley - 2 tablespoons

Steps

  1.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a small round cake pan.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ine the cornmeal, almond flour, baking powder, salt, and black pepper.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, and olive oil until well combined.
  4.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ined.
  5. Fold in the chopped hearts of palm and parsley gently to avoid breaking them.
  6.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and smooth the top.
  7. Bake in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  8. Allow the torta to cool for 5-10 minutes before slicing and serving.
